Wrens

In Wrens, we are a group of 7 pupils and a mix of year 4 and 5 with 3 adults.

We are a kind, friendly, energetic class who like to play and explore new things. We are developing a love of learning, skills and knowledge through actively participating in our lessons. We focus on supporting children’s communication and engagement in learning with creative and playful approaches. We always put the safety and happiness of children first, and provide them with a calm, positive and nurturing environment to grow and develop within.

Summer Term Snapshot

Wrens have had an interesting and exciting half-term, full of hand-on learning and discoveries. We have investigated Mary Anning and made connections to our previous science topic of fossils. In Maths we have been learning about multiplication and fractions. In English our learning has been based on the book ‘Where the Wild Things Are’. In phonics we are becoming more confident readers and listeners, being able to predict what might happen next in the story and summarise what we have just heard, these are all important skills to learn. Finally, we have spent a lot of time developing our classroom culture by understanding ourselves and our peers. We are looking forward to continuing our learning journey next half term.
